We read the book "To fill a bucket". The students learned the ways we can fill someone's bucket (by doing good actions) or dip someone's bucket (by doing bad or mean things). The kids then received a page and had to cut and glue out the images and place them in the correct column: bucket dipper or bucket filler. They were really cute working on it!

We are still working on body parts and we worked on adjective order in a sentence. In English we write the adjective before the noun so we practiced this a lot. ex: a long nose, two short arms, a round head etc...
